diff --git a/clang/CMakeLists.txt b/clang/CMakeLists.txt --- a/clang/CMakeLists.txt +++ b/clang/CMakeLists.txt @@ -595,6 +595,14 @@ add_dependencies(clang-bootstrap-deps lld) endif() + if (WIN32) + # Build llvm-rc and llvm-mt which are needed by the Windows build. + add_dependencies(clang-bootstrap-deps llvm-rc) + if(LLVM_ENABLE_LIBXML2) + add_dependencies(clang-bootstrap-deps llvm-mt) + endif() + endif() + # If the next stage is LTO we need to depend on LTO and possibly lld or LLVMgold if(BOOTSTRAP_LLVM_ENABLE_LTO OR LLVM_ENABLE_LTO AND NOT LLVM_BUILD_INSTRUMENTED) if(APPLE)